1. Use strong and unique passwords.

One way of initial protection of the Sky Exchange Betting ID is the proper selection of the identity and password. Some of the users fail to employ an effective password, some of which include using simple numbers such as 123456 or the password ‘password’.

Tips for a strong password:

  • Capital letters within your title should be interchanged with the lowercase letters.
  • Use numbers and symbols as keywords when you add tags to your article.
  • Your password should be at least twelve characters long.
  • Do not use often observed words, phrases, or simple patterns such as a name or a date of birth.
  • Always change the password that you use in order to reduce the instances when a third party may get access to login information.

2. Enable Two-Factor Authentication (2 FA).

Two-factor authentication, or 2 FA, is a process of securing your Sky Exchange Betting ID with an extra layer of security. This feature is where the user is expected to enter two credentials when logging in to a site or an application, for instance, a password followed by a code sent to their mobile or email.

Benefits of 2 FA:

  • It does not allow any stranger to gain access to your accounts, even if you have been coerced or you have given out your password.
  • Provides an added security layer in your account, thus reducing the risks of hacking by the attackers.

3. Beware of Phishing Scams

Phishing scams are probably the most practiced techniques used by the fraudsters with the purpose of obtaining the individual’s personal details and login details. Phishing is a process in which they send emails, short message service messages, or any other messages in the name of some recognizable source like Sky Exchange in trying to elicit private information from a person.

How to spot phishing scams.

  • Search for the usual phrases, such as ‘Hello User,’ wherein your name is substituted by a generic one.
  • Avoid using phrases and words that scream urgency, such as ‘Your account will be suspended.’

4. Check Your Account for Suspicious Activities From Time to Time

It is always important to pay attention to the activity of your Sky Exchange account since it would help you to consider any suspicious activity that may be going on. Monitor your accounts’ transaction and login histories to make sure that there is no evidence of fraudulent activity. If you find any discrepancy, for example, unknown logins or transactions, they should inform Sky Exchange customer care service.

What to watch for:

  • Multiple attempts of login from different devices or different locations.
  • Any considerable number of unexpected withdrawals/out of the blue changes to the settings of your account.
  • Information about transactions on the account that was not performed by yourself, such as emails or notifications.

5. Do Not Enter Your Password On Any Public Computer

Customers get connected to free public WiFi like those in cafes, airports, and malls, and they are insecure networks therefore vulnerable to hackers. In as much as you do Sky Exchange Betting ID by connecting through a Wi-Fi from a mart, then your information is at risk.

To stay safe:

  • If possible, one should work through a private, secured wireless connection.
  • If all that is possible, one must go ahead and find a public Wi-Fi that is safe and use a virtual private network (VPN) to encrypt his or her data.
  • Do not use public networks to make a financial transaction or input data into your betting account.

6. Keep Your Devices Secure

The other crucial aspect of protecting your Sky Exchange Betting ID against fraud is that you have to make sure that the devices you are using are secure. No matter you are gaming on your mobile, tablet or computer, any loophole in the security of these gadgets may cause a threat to your betting account.

Device security tips:

  • Ensure the OS and the application have the recent patches to enhance the security features.
  • Programs must be installed and activated on computers and all other devices that are able to prevent viruses or malware from entering the company’s system.
  • If possible on the particular device, it is recommended to allow the bio metric security such as fingerprint lock or even face recognition.
  • One should always use a good pass code for the device, like a PIN, password or any pattern.

7. Be cautious of shared devices.

If you often log in to Sky Exchange Betting ID through gadgets shared with other people, such as loan computers or your friend’s phone, there are higher odds that other people will get to see your login details.

To reduce this risk:

  • Do not use common devices with your betting account, such as computers in hotels.
  • However, when it is necessary to use a shared device, then do this and also log out from the device when done and delete the browsing history if any.
  • Make sure that other login details, such as passwords and accounts, are not stored by the device.

8. Set Account Alerts

Nearly all the sites, including Sky Exchange, provide an option where you can be notified via email or text message of given activity on the account, for instance, when withdrawals are made or an attempt to log in is made. Alerts to accounts let you know when there is any activity taking place in that account that you find suspicious.

Examples of useful alerts:

  • Notification on the new device logging into the account.
  • Suspicious transactions above a specified amount concerning the withdrawals or the deposits.
  • Change of passwords or any other aspect of an account.
